Protein kinase C: a worthwhile target for anticancer drugs?

Summary
Protein kinase C (PKC) is a key target for cancer therapy. PKC modulators, like bryostatin and safingol, show promise in clinical trials for enhancing chemotherapy and overcoming multidrug resistance.

Background:
- Protein kinase C (PKC) enzymes regulate cell proliferation and differentiation, playing roles in cancer development and invasion.
- PKC is implicated in multidrug resistance (MDR) and P-glycoprotein (Pgp) phosphorylation, making it a potential therapeutic target.
- Bryostatin 1 (PKC agonist) and staurosporine analogs (PKC inhibitors) exhibit antineoplastic properties with varying selectivity.

Main Results:
- Bryostatin 1 demonstrates antineoplastic effects and antitumor activity in clinical trials, with myalgia as a dose-limiting toxicity.
- PKC inhibitors can partially reverse MDR and inhibit Pgp phosphorylation; PKC-alpha overexpression is linked to MDR.
- Safingol enhances chemotherapy-induced apoptosis and shows potential for chemopotentiation in ongoing clinical trials.
Conclusions:
- Targeting PKC offers a promising strategy for cancer therapy, particularly in combination with existing cytotoxic agents.
- PKC modulators may overcome multidrug resistance and enhance the efficacy of chemotherapy.
- Further clinical investigation of PKC-targeting drugs is warranted for their potential in oncology.
